Potential domestication and tameness effects on prosocial behaviour in chickens
Rebecca Oscarsson1, Per Jensen1
1IFM Biology, AVIAN Behaviour Genomics and Physiology Group, Linköping University, Linköping, Sweden.
Plos One
|June 23, 2023
Summary
This study investigated prosocial behavior in chickens, finding no group-level evidence but suggesting individual instances may be influenced by domestication and tameness. Further research is needed for definitive conclusions on chicken prosociality.
Area of Science:
- Animal behavior
- Ethology
- Comparative psychology
Background:
- Prosocial behavior is common in humans and some animals, but unstudied in chickens.
- Domestication and tameness may influence prosocial tendencies.
Purpose of the Study:
- To investigate the occurrence of prosocial behavior in four lines of chickens.
- To compare domesticated White Leghorn (WL) and ancestral Red Junglefowl (RJF).
- To examine the role of tameness by comparing Red Junglefowl selected for high (RJF HF) and low (RJF LF) fear of humans.
Main Methods:
- A prosocial choice task, adapted from rat studies, was used.
- Hens were trained to associate one compartment with simultaneous food rewards for self and companion (prosocial) and another with only self-reward.
- Individuals were then tested in a free-choice setup.
Main Results:
- No prosocial behavior was observed at the group level across any chicken lines.
- Results suggest potential individual instances of prosociality.
- Domestication and increased tameness may correlate with a higher prevalence of prosociality, though alternative explanations exist.
Conclusions:
- This is the first study to examine prosociality in chickens.
- While group-level prosociality was not found, individual variation suggests further investigation is warranted.
- Future research is required to confirm findings and explore underlying mechanisms.

What is Behavior?
9.1K
Behaviors are actions that an organism engages in—they can be related to finding food, reproducing, defending against threats, and many other possible actions. Behaviors include activities related to the environment around the animal—such as migration—as well as social interactions within a species or population. Many behaviors involve motor output—that is, muscle movements—while others involve less visible actions, such as learning.

Altruism
41.2K
Altruistic behaviors are “unselfish” behaviors—those that help another individual at the expense of the individual carrying out the behavior. Despite the negative consequences for the altruistic animal, these behaviors are thought to have evolved for several reasons.

Inclusive Fitness
36.1K
Most altruistic behavior—in which one animal helps another at a cost to themselves—occurs between relatives. Scientists think these altruistic behaviors evolved because they increase the inclusive fitness of the animal providing help.
